By 2018, twenty-four members had visited every place on the list. John Clouse, from Evansville, Indiana, was the first to travel to all of the organization's listed countries and was recognized by the 1995 Guinness World Records as "the world's most traveled man" taking the title from another TCC Club member Parke G. Thompson. [1] [8] [9]
